MHshare (often associated with MAXHUB Share) is a multi-screen interactive software designed to wirelessly mirror your PC screen to a compatible receiver, such as a MAXHUB interactive display or smart TV. Prerequisites for PC

Before starting, ensure your devices meet these basic requirements: Operating System: Compatible with Windows 7, 10, and 11.

Network: Both your PC and the receiving display must be on the same Wi-Fi network or the PC must be connected to the display's built-in hotspot.

Permissions: Ensure your firewall settings allow MHshare to communicate over the network. Installation Guide

Download the Client: Visit the official MAXHUB Share download page and select the PC download option.

Run Installer: Open the downloaded .exe file and follow the on-screen prompts to complete the installation.

Launch the App: Once installed, open the MHshare application from your desktop or Start menu. How to Connect and Share

Once the application is running, follow these steps to mirror your screen:

Identify the Receiver: On your PC, the app will search for available receivers (TVs or displays) on the network.

Enter Connection Code: If the receiving display shows a 4-digit or 6-digit pairing code, enter it into the MHshare client on your PC to establish a secure connection. Start Mirroring:

Click "Share Screen" to project your entire desktop to the receiver.

Click "Desktop Sync" if you wish to see the display's content on your PC screen and control it from your computer. mhshare for pc

Audio Sharing: Audio is typically shared automatically when mirroring your entire screen on Windows devices. Key Features for PC Users

Touchback Support: If the receiving display is a touchscreen, you can control your PC directly from the display.

Media Streaming: Effortlessly stream specific audio, video, or picture files directly to the larger screen without mirroring the whole desktop.

Remote Control: Use the PC interface to manage applications or settings on the receiver. MHshare - Загрузить - UpdateStar

MHshare for PC (often referred to as MAXHUB Share) is a multi-screen interactive application that allows you to wirelessly mirror and cast content between your computer and a receiver, typically a smart TV or an interactive flat panel.

Developed by Guangzhou Shiyuan Electronics, it is designed to facilitate seamless collaboration in meeting rooms or classrooms by connecting laptops, phones, and tablets to a larger shared display. Key Features for PC

Wireless Screen Mirroring: Cast your PC screen to a receiver (like a MAXHUB panel) over the same Wi-Fi network or a hotspot.

Multi-Device Interaction: Support for up to 4 participants sharing their screens simultaneously on the same display.

Two-Way Control: Control the receiving display directly from your computer, or use a touch-enabled receiver to control your PC remotely.

High-Quality Streaming: Supports up to 4K resolution with ultra-low transmission latency (as low as 0.09s).

Extended Desktop: Use the shared screen as an extension of your PC desktop rather than just a duplicate. How to Download and Setup

MHshare is available for multiple operating systems, including Windows 7/10+ and macOS 10.11+.

Download: You can find official installers on the MAXHUB Connect Download page or through dedicated platforms like UpdateStar.

Connect: Ensure your PC and the receiver are on the same Wi-Fi network.

Pairing: Open the application on your PC and enter the 6-digit connection code displayed on the receiver's screen to begin sharing. Technical Summary Developer Guangzhou Shiyuan Electronics Co., Ltd. Supported OS Windows, macOS, Android, iOS, Linux Max Resolution Connection Type Wi-Fi, Hotspot, or X-Link (for MAXHUB dongles)
